Appframe Knowledge Base

1 hits

Setting default values when moving to a new record in data object

/* To set default values when focusing "new row",
   attach an event to the data object's onCurrentIndexChanged event
   and set the default values using this.currentRow(pFieldName, pValue); */

dsDataObject.attachEvent("onCurrentIndexChanged", function(pIndex) {
    if(pIndex === -1) { // index is -1 when "new row" is active
        // "this" is a reference to the data object inside this scope
        this.currentRow("FieldName", "My Default Value");

components dataobject web · Perma link post comment Posted by: Jan Henrik H. Meling (14-mai-2012)